Pharrell Williams knows good style onstage. The singer performed this morning on the “Today” show, where he rocked black Timberland boots.
Williams is a brand collaborator on the Bee Line x Timberland collection.
The star performed his new single “Runnin” from the soundtrack for “Hidden Figures.”
The movie stars Taraji P. Henson, Octavia Spencer, Kevin Costner, Kirsten Dunst and others.
Also this week, Williams walked his way through Chanel’s Metiers d’Art fashion show in Paris. He was a model for the show, alongside Cara Delevingne, Lily-Rose Depp, Lottie Moss and Georgia May Jagger.
Williams is also continuing his collaboration with Adidas Originals. In July, the artist introduced Hu (short for human, pronounced like the word hue) limited-edition NMD sneakers.
In September, he released five new variations of the shoes, including a tangerine look that features the words “Human Being.” A 14-piece apparel collection was also released.
